在 ECharts 中,你可以通过 geo 组件的 itemStyle 属性来配置地图区域的多边形图形样式。这允许你自定义地图区域的颜色、边框颜色、边框宽度等属性。

以下是一些常见的配置选项:
geo: {
    itemStyle: {
        areaColor: '#ccc',      // 地图区域的颜色
        borderColor: '#000',    // 地图区域边框的颜色
        borderWidth: 1,         // 地图区域边框的宽度
    }
}

通过上述配置,你可以设置地图区域的基本样式。如果你想为某些特定的地图区域设置不同的样式,可以使用 regions 属性。以下是一个示例:
geo: {
    itemStyle: {
        areaColor: '#ccc',
        borderColor: '#000',
        borderWidth: 1,
    },
    regions: [
        {
            name: '北京',
            itemStyle: {
                areaColor: 'red',  // 北京区域的颜色
                borderColor: 'blue',  // 北京区域的边框颜色
                borderWidth: 2  // 北京区域的边框宽度
            }
        },
        // 其他区域...
    ]
}

在上述示例中,regions 属性允许你为具体的地图区域设置特定的样式,覆盖了全局的 itemStyle 配置。这样你就可以针对不同区域定制个性化的样式。

根据实际需求,你可以进一步配置其他的样式属性,例如 shadowBlur、shadowColor 等。


转载请注明出处:http://www.zyzy.cn/article/detail/5337/ECharts